Overview of the Acer Nitro 17
The Acer Nitro 17 is designed primarily for gamers and content creators who demand high performance. It features a powerful Intel Core i7 or i9 processor, paired with up to 32GB of RAM. Its display options include a 17.3-inch Full HD or 4K resolution panel, with a refresh rate of up to 165Hz for smooth gameplay.
The laptop is equipped with a dedicated NVIDIA GeForce RTX 4060 or 4070 graphics card, delivering excellent graphics performance. Storage options include fast SSDs up to 2TB, ensuring quick load times for games and applications. The Acer Nitro 17 also offers robust cooling systems to maintain performance during extended use.
Overview of the Asus Tuf A17
The Asus Tuf A17 targets users who need a durable, reliable machine for gaming, work, and everyday tasks. It features AMD Ryzen 7 or 9 processors, complemented by up to 16GB of RAM, making it suitable for multitasking. The display options include a 17.3-inch Full HD panel with a 144Hz refresh rate, optimized for gaming and multimedia.
The Tuf A17 is equipped with an NVIDIA GeForce GTX 1660 Ti or RTX 3050 graphics card, offering good gaming performance at a more affordable price point. Storage configurations typically include SSDs up to 1TB. Its build emphasizes durability, with military-grade toughness and enhanced cooling features.
Performance and User Suitability
The Acer Nitro 17 excels in high-end gaming, 3D rendering, and video editing, thanks to its superior graphics and processing power. It is ideal for users who prioritize performance and visual fidelity. However, its larger size and weight may reduce portability for some users.
The Asus Tuf A17 offers a balanced performance suitable for casual gaming, office work, and educational purposes. Its durability makes it a good choice for students and professionals who need a reliable machine on the go. While it may not match the Nitro 17 in raw power, it provides excellent value for budget-conscious users.
